- kw71 11y agoHere in the USA the carmakers are bound by law to not act in a way that prevents you from repairing your own car. The article that you cited does not seem to advance the argument in your comment, even though it opens with a story of a company getting sued for actual copyright infringement. (Ford has not sued the "ForSCAN" team.) The carmakers are bound by law to implement the OBD2 application with an acceptable OBD2 PHY. They are also bound by law to provide their dealer system for flash-programming and for operations that cannot be carried out using the OBD2 application. Anyone can obtain a J2534 gateway to use these tools, and anyone can obtain access to these tools. This is necessary to resolve antitrust issues and because a broken car is a potential emissions problem. The carmakers have not stopped thirdparty diagnostic providers from reverse engineering the carmakers' tools to develop their own tools for sale. Autoenginuity, Launch X431, Snap-On are examples of companies that do this and who have no connections to the vehicle manufacturer supply chain the way that Bosch, Actia, and Continental do.

- titomc 11y agoI worked for one of those car manufacturers for the telematics unit like putting specific frames on the CAN bus to make the car do remote operations like start/stop engine and also read values from ECUs for DTC codes. We used to teraterm into the unit with a serial cable & a trivial password. The security measure we had during that time was that "we do not give cables to customers so that they cant teraterm into the telematics unit. It might have changed now with the recent CAN Bus hacks.

- kw71 11y agoI attacked a Harman QNX device done for a different carmaker. When I got access to the serial console I was able to look deeper. I found a script to take down the firewall, and that a series of canbus messages will run the script to enable this debug or development mode (very easy with one of the carmaker's leaked engineering tools), so now we know how to break into the device without taking the car apart to gain access to the connector. The box is really cool, it would be neat to develop our own applets, but mostly people are only interested in changing the splash screen. We found some really neat things about it too, for instance if a second device appears on the ethernet it can be a 'slave' to the first one and access its media. We have seen demonstrations of the keyless cars from this automaker being started and driven without the actual rfid-key device. Someone apparently used some hardware to bruteforce the private key of the security controller so that the authorised rfid-key information can be read and modified. This is apparently becoming a problem in Europe where a car thief can simply drive east for a while and be out of reach of the law.
